Transaction ef82def48aea5a97e185a79630c69e266c74c8417151efb336f730921f1a700d
1 Input
1 Output
-
ef82def48aea5a97e185a79630c69e266c74c8417151efb336f730921f1a700d:0
- value
- 29990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ec46731954c406e3b02d4c8861dae69623970a7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16itBDmXcDN99qD3SPvF4VAm8xSozY71Q8